Asbestos lawsuits typically seek compensation from companies that manufacture asbestos-containing products. The companies knew asbestos was dangerous, but they used it anyway to make a profit. Many asbestos companies had to declare bankruptcy and put money into trust funds to compensate victims. Trust funds are home to more than $30 billion in mesothelioma compensation.

Compensation for mesothelioma can include lost income, medical costs along with pain and suffering, as well as emotional distress. These payouts can help victims and their families deal with their new realities. A mesothelioma suit will also hold negligent companies responsible and ensure that they do not repeat their mistakes.

Asbestos sufferers may also be qualified for financial compensation through VA benefits. This kind of payment is given to veterans who were exposed to asbestos while serving in the military, and have been diagnosed with mesothelioma, or a different asbestos-related disease. Veterans who served on US Navy warships or ships or even built them could be eligible for additional VA compensation.

Many asbestos companies were aware that their products could cause mesothelioma as well as other asbestos-related diseases, but they hid these dangers to make sure they made a profit. Fortunately, a lot of these companies filed for bankruptcy in recent years and were forced to put money into trust funds for their victims. The mesothelioma law lawyers can help you access these funds to get the compensation you need without ever entering a courtroom.
